Different solutions for Fizz Buzz in Ruby
def fizz_buzz_1(max)
arr = []
(1..max).each do |n|
if ((n % 3 == 0) && (n % 5 == 0))
arr << "FizzBuzz"
elsif (n % 3 == 0)
arr << "Fizz"
elsif (n % 5 == 0)
arr << "Buzz"
else
arr << n
end
end
return arr
end
def fizz_buzz_2(max)
arr = []
(1..max).each do |n|
if (n % 3 == 0)
if (n % 5 == 0)
arr << "FizzBuzz"
else
arr << "Fizz"
end
elsif (n % 5 == 0)
arr << "Buzz"
else
arr << n
end
end
return arr
end
def fizz_buzz_3(max)
arr = []
(1..max).each do |n|
text = ""
if (n % 3 == 0)
text << "Fizz"
end
if (n % 5 == 0)
text << "Buzz"
end
if !((n % 3 == 0) || (n % 5 == 0))
text = n
end
arr << text
end
return arr
end

Fizz Buzz, Object-Oriented Edition

module NumericRefinements
  refine Numeric do
    def divisible_by?(other) = remainder(other).zero?
  end
end
class Replacement
  def self.for(n) = @registered.find { it.valid? n }.new(n).to_s
  def initialize(n) = @n = n

  def self.valid?(n) = false
  def to_s = self.class.name
 
  private
  # Subclasses defined later take precedence
  def self.register(subclass) = (@registered ||= []).prepend subclass
  def self.inherited(subclass) = register subclass
end
using NumericRefinements
 
class TheNumber < Replacement
  def self.valid?(n) = true
  def to_s = @n.to_s
end
 
class Fizz < Replacement
  def self.valid?(n) = n.divisible_by?(3)
end
 
class Buzz < Replacement
  def self.valid?(n) = n.divisible_by?(5)
end
 
class FizzBuzz < Replacement
  def self.valid?(n) = Fizz.valid?(n) && Buzz.valid?(n)
end
class Game
  def initialize(limit: 16) = @limit = limit
  def to_a = (1..@limit).collect { Replacement.for it }
end
 
puts Game.new.to_a
